The average pharmaceutical care associate gross salary in Miami, Oklahoma is $31,536 or an equivalent hourly rate of $15. This is 15% lower (-$5,625) than the average pharmaceutical care associate salary in the United States. In addition, they earn an average bonus of $350. Salary estimates based on salary survey data collected directly from employers and anonymous employees in Miami, Oklahoma. An entry level pharmaceutical care associate (1-3 years of experience) earns an average salary of $24,190. On the other end, a senior level pharmaceutical care associate (8+ years of experience) earns an average salary of $37,537.

Lead and zinc mining were established by 1918, causing the area's economy to boom. This area was part of Indian Territory. Miami is the capital of the federally recognized Miami Tribe of Oklahoma, after which it is named; the Modoc Tribe of Oklahoma, the Ottawa Tribe of Oklahoma, the Peoria Tribe of Indians, and the Shawnee Tribe. As of the 2020 census, the population was 12,969.
